Examining Experience and Qualifications
When assessing a prospective home builder, it is important to scrutinize their experience and qualifications to guarantee an effective job end result. A contractor's record in the sector functions as a trusted indicator of their capability. Prospective customers must ask about the number of years the building contractor has actually been active, as well as the kinds of jobs they have actually finished. Field of expertise in details structure styles or strategies may also matter, depending upon the customer's vision for their home.Furthermore, verifying qualifications such as licenses and insurance protection can secure customers from possible obligations. Builders ought to ideally have qualifications from identified sector organizations, showcasing their adherence to criteria and ideal methods. Participating in discussions concerning past jobs can provide insight into the building contractor's approach, workmanship, and analytical capabilities. Inevitably, a thorough evaluation of experience and credentials lays the foundation for an effective collaboration and the awareness of a desire home.
Investigating Online Reputation and Testimonials
Evaluating a contractor's experience and qualifications gives a strong foundation, yet comprehending their reputation and customer feedback is just as essential. Prospective homeowners should check out on the internet evaluations, testimonies, and scores from previous customers to evaluate fulfillment levels. Systems such as Google, Yelp, and specialized home-building forums can offer understandings into the contractor's dependability and top quality of work.Additionally, seeking referrals from good friends, family, or realty professionals can produce trustworthy recommendations. It is necessary to determine any type of recurring motifs in the testimonials, whether favorable or unfavorable, as these can highlight staminas or weak points in the home builder's approach.Also, looking for any kind of problems submitted with local authorities or market associations can expose prospective red flags. A reputable contractor usually preserves a positive standing within the area, reflecting their commitment to customer complete satisfaction and ethical practices. Subsequently, comprehensive research into track record and examines equips home owners with important information for making an informed decision.

Reviewing Contracts and Repayment Structures
Understand Agreement Terms
Recognizing agreement terms is vital for any person wanting to hire a home building contractor. A clear understanding of the contract ensures that all parties have actually straightened obligations and expectations. Secret parts to evaluate include the extent of work, timelines, service warranties, and obligations for both the homeowner and the builder. It is very important to identify any provisions that may enforce penalties or extra prices. Additionally, recognizing dispute resolution processes installed in the contract can avoid future problems. Property owners ought to additionally know any backups and exactly how they may affect the task. By carefully examining these aspects, customers can secure their investment and foster an equally valuable partnership with their selected contractor.
Payment Set Up Information
Just how can house owners assure that their economic commitments line up with the building timeline? To promote a smooth structure procedure, it is essential for property owners to thoroughly review the payment schedule described in the agreement. Typically, repayment frameworks are connected to specific milestones, such as the conclusion of the foundation, framing, or final examination. House owners ought to seek clearness on when each settlement is due and the standards that should be met before making those payments. This alignment not only safeguards against overpayments but likewise helps keep the contractor's liability. In addition, house owners need to ask concerning any ahead of time down payments and exactly how those are put on the overall price. Understanding these monetary commitments can avoid misconceptions and cultivate a favorable partnership between the house owner and building contractor.
Change Order Plans
Change order policies act as an important element of the construction agreement, detailing the procedure and costs related to adjustments to the initial plan. These plans assure that both the home contractor and the house owner comprehend how modifications will certainly affect the job timeline and budget. Normally, they define the treatments for asking for adjustments, needed documents, and any type of associated costs. A clear adjustment order policy can prevent conflicts and misunderstandings later in the construction process. Property owners ought to very carefully review these policies within the contract, verifying they are fair and reasonable. In addition, recognizing the settlement structures associated to transform orders, such as down payments or incremental repayments, is vital to taking care of finances properly throughout the home building journey.

Often Asked Questions
How Do I Validate a Builder's License and Insurance?
To verify a contractor's certificate and insurance go right here policy, one ought to speak to the relevant state licensing board. Additionally, evaluating insurance policy documents and looking for active insurance coverage can offer guarantee of the home builder's authenticity and integrity.
What Should I Request for in a Warranty?
When thinking about a warranty, one need to inquire about coverage period, consisted of products and craftsmanship, transferability, and specific exclusions. Understanding these elements guarantees defense against prospective issues and aids in reviewing the building contractor's integrity.
Exactly How Can I Determine a Contractor's Creative thinking?
To gauge a builder's creative thinking, one should examine their portfolio for special designs, cutting-edge solutions, and flexibility to client needs. In addition, looking for client reviews can offer understanding into the contractor's imaginative strategy and analytical abilities.
What Prevail Risks When Hiring a Home Home Builder?
Usual risks when hiring a home contractor include poor research, failure to inspect recommendations, forgeting contracts, miscommunication relating to timelines, and ignoring budget constraints. These elements can lead to poor outcomes and enhanced anxiety throughout the project.
How Do Seasonal Aspects Affect Home Building Timelines?
Seasonal elements substantially affect home building and construction timelines. Weather condition conditions, such as rain or snow, can cause hold-ups, while peak periods may lead to source lacks. Building contractors must adjust schedules to these variations to ensure timely task conclusion.
